The Chairman of the Board of the Institute met with World Bank representatives

Chairman of the Board of the Institute of Law and Human Rights, Mahammad Guluzade met with employees of the World Bank representative office in Azerbaijan, Senior Governance Specialist, Eva Melis, Governance expert, Carsten Mahnke and Project Coordinator for the judicial modernization projects in Azerbaijan, Ramin Garagurbanli.

The Chairman of the Board informed the guests about the activities of the Institute in 2023 and expounded on the achievements within the framework of effective international partnership. M. Guluzade gave information about a series of trainings organized by trainers-experts of the Institute for the employees of state agencies, representatives of local executive authorities and law enforcement officers and related to the development of skills important for strengthening the implementation of fundamental human rights and freedoms. At the same time, the Head of the Institute pointed up that the World Bank, through its projects, has made a great contribution to the reforms carried out in the legal and judicial system of Azerbaijan.

Representative of the World Bank, Eva Melis spoke about ongoing projects to develop reforms of the judicial system in the country. She mentioned that within the framework of these activities, World Bank provided the necessary technical support to the government of Azerbaijan in such areas as updating the judicial infrastructure, developing e-services, transparency of the judicial system, improving legal assistance services provided to citizens.

During the discussions, the Chairman of the Board noted that this meeting would be effective for establishing cooperation between the Institute and the World Bank in the future.

It should be emphasized that in 2018-2020, with the support of the World Bank, the Institute implemented the project “Provision of legal assistance services”, within the framework of which about 8,500 citizens used free legal assistance services.
